Descrizione del lavoro

Within the Finance department, we are looking for an Accounting Specialist with the aim of strengthening the oversight of the SGR’s administrative and accounting activities, with a particular focus on the accounts payable cycle,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and compliance of processes, including within Group reporting flows.

Key responsibilities of the role will include:

  • Oversight of the SGR’s accounts payable cycle and support to the accounts receivable cycle of the SGR, the GPs and the funds, where applicable;
  • Supervision of general accounting and correct accounting allocation of transactions;
  • Coordination of payment processes and supplier management, ensuring adequate operational controls;
  • Monitoring of accounting and bank reconciliations;
  • Support and coordination of periodic accounting closings;
  • Liaison with administrative outsourcers, the Tax function and other stakeholders;
  • Support in overseeing tax compliance requirements, in coordination with Tax and outsourcers;
  • Contribution to strengthening internal controls and reducing operational risk;
  • Participation in the definition and optimization of accounting processes.

Main tasks of the role will include:

  • Management of supplier invoices: verification, accounting registration, and filing;
  • Preparation and recording of accounting entries;
  • Operational management of payment instructions and related controls;
  • Execution of bank and accounting reconciliations and analysis of differences;
  • Support for accounting closing activities, including accruals, deferrals, and adjustment entries;
  • Monitoring of supplier payment schedules;
  • Support in preparing data for financial statements and reporting;
  • Operational liaison with outsourcers and the Tax function for accounting and tax data;
  • Verification of the correct VAT treatment of transactions;
  • Contribution to updating administrative procedures;
  • Identification of process efficiency improvement opportunities.
Requirements

Significant experience in similar roles, ideally 8–10 years, within SGRs, supervised intermediaries, or financial companies;

Experience in:
  • Accounts payable cycle and general accounting;
  • Accounting closing processes;
  • Interaction with outsourcers;
  • Technical skills;
  • IAS/IFRS accounting principles applicable to SGRs;
  • Good understanding of Italian accounting principles (OIC) for operational and tax purposes;
  • Tax regulations, with a focus on VAT;
  • Reporting tools (Excel, PowerPoint).
Soft Skills:
  • Ability to work in a team and manage complex projects;
  • Attention to detail, problem solving, and effective communication;
  • Excellent written and verbal knowledge of English; other languages are a plus.
What we offer

We offer employment at the Manager level with the relevant salary, in accordance with the CCNL ANIA for non-executive employees and the Generali Group Company Agreement.

Gross annual salary ranging between 60K€ and 70K€, plus Variable compensation. The final offer will be aligned with the candidate’s professional experience, technical and soft skills relevant to the role, and may include an individual variable component.
